Joshua Zirkzee is reportedly eager to stay and fight for his place at Manchester United this summer, even as the club remains open to selling the 25-year-old forward.

That’s according to MailOnline, which reports the Dutch forward wanted to leave in January but was told by the club it wouldn’t be possible. He’s now said to view European football as an opportunity worth staying for, rather than a reason to push through an exit.

Squeezed Out of the Picture

Zirkzee has never nailed down a regular starting spot at Old Trafford, failing to force his way into either Ruben Amorim’s or Michael Carrick’s first-choice lineup since arriving from Bologna in a £36.5million deal. The numbers tell their own story: five goals in 56 Premier League appearances is nowhere near what United hoped for when they signed him.

The arrivals of Matheus Cunha, Benjamin Sesko and Bryan Mbeumo over the past 12 months have only pushed him further down the pecking order. He’s arguably better suited to a deeper, No.10-style role, though even there minutes look hard to come by under Carrick.

Zirkzee started United’s opening pre-season friendly against Wrexham, a game the Reds lost 1-0 in Helsinki, and it did little to change Carrick’s calculus on where the Dutchman fits. Still, for all his struggles on the pitch, he remains one of the more popular figures in the United dressing room.

Juventus Circling, But Not Convinced

Juventus have reportedly asked about the terms of a potential deal as they look to replace Dusan Vlahovic, though the Italian side’s preference remains a move for Paris Saint-Germain’s Randal Kolo Muani, an agreement United and Zirkzee’s camp will be watching closely given the ongoing stalemate.

With Juventus yet to reach an agreement with PSG for Kolo Muani, and Zirkzee himself seemingly content to stay and compete, United’s summer plans for the forward line remain far from settled.
